London, GBCondé Nast is a global media company, home to iconic brands including Vogue, GQ, Glamour, CN Traveller, Vanity Fair, Wired, The World of Interiors, House & Garden and Tatler, among many others.
We are headquartered in New York and London and operate in 32 markets worldwide, with a footprint of more than 1 billion consumers across print, digital, video and social platforms.

The Role
House & Garden is looking for a Market Editor to work closely with the Style, E-commerce, and Commercial teams to identify emerging trends, and act as a key ambassador for the brand within the interiors and design industry.
Reporting into the Director of Content Strategy and working closely with the Style Director, this role is for a seasoned editor with an established industry network, strong editorial instincts, and the ability to produce fast, accurate, and engaging copy.
Experience in product curation and still-life shoot production is advantageous but not essential.
What will you be doing?
-
Identify emerging design, interiors, and lifestyle trends and translate them into engaging editorial content.
-
Oversee House & Garden's market pages across print and digital channels liaising with brands and PR agencies to secure imagery, product information, pricing, credits, and captions.
-
Write compelling cross platform copy covering trends, industry news, events, product launches, and shopping features.
-
Compile and maintain buying guides, product round-ups, and design fair rounds-up.
-
Work closely with the Style Director on still life shoot concepts and product selection.
-
Research and source products, trends, and exclusive pieces for editorial features.
-
Work with the Digital director and ecommerce team to curate digital shopping edits.
-
Maintain awareness of industry developments, new launches, and key market activity.
-
Represent the title at industry events, launches, clients meetings and trade shows.
-
Ensure all content reflects House & Garden's editorial standards and tone of voice.
-
Undertake any other duties as reasonably required.
About you
-
Significant editorial experience, ideally within interiors, design, lifestyle, luxury, or consumer publishing.
-
Strong writing, editing, and proofreading skills.
-
Excellent knowledge of the interiors and design market.
-
Proven ability to identify and interpret emerging trends.
-
Established network of industry contacts, including brands, PRs, and designers.
-
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ple deadlines and projects.
-
Commercial awareness and an understanding of retail landscape

What benefits do we offer?
-
25 days holiday (plus bank holidays) and extra days of annual leave if you move house or want to volunteer.
-
You’ll have access to a competitive pension scheme, Bupa Private Healthcare, Season ticket loans and eye tests.
-
We offer a range of tools to support your wellbeing, including core hours, 10 remote days (from home or a country with a Condé Nast office location), access to our Employee Assistance Programme, corporate gym membership and cycle to work scheme.
-
We’re a dog-friendly office, plus you’ll enjoy discounts and magazine subscriptions, keeping you up to date with all things Condé Nast.
-
We encourage personal and professional growth through the Condé Nast Learning Hub, where you’ll find an extensive portfolio of learning courses and training available in local languages.
-
Our Employee Resource Groups provide a platform for employees to identify shared objectives, exchange ideas, and work on community priorities for our global workforce.
